Оглавление

Введение  3

§1. Структура программы.  3

1.1. Составные части программы. 3

1.2. Идентификаторы.  3

1.3. Типы данных.  4

1.4. Скалярные типы.  4

1.5. Формат описания переменных. 5

1.6. Примеры составления программ. 5

1.7. Запуск и сохранение программ.   6

1.8. Форматы ввода-вывода. 6

1.9.  Числовые операции и стандартные функции. 7

1.10. Строковые типы. 8

1.11. Примеры решения задач. 9

Задачи к §1. 8

§2. Операторы. 12

2.1. Составной оператор. 12

2.2. Условный оператор. 12

2.3. Логические операции. 14.

2.4. Пользовательский тип переменных. 15

2.5. Оператор выбора.  16

2.6. Оператор безусловного перехода. 17

2.7. Процедуры и функции. 18

2.8. Рекурсия.  20

Задачи к §2. 20

§3. Операторы повтора.   22

3.1. Цикл «пока».   22

3.2. Цикл с параметром.   23

3.3. Цикл «до». 24

3.4. Вложенные операторы цикла.   25

Задачи к §3.  25

§4. Модули. 27

4.1. Модуль CRT. 27

4.2. Модуль Graph. 28

4.2.1. Построение точки. 30

4.2.2. Построение отрезка. 32

4.2.3. Построение прямоугольника.  31

4.2.4. Построение окружности, эллипса и дуг. 32

4.3. Построение графических объектов. 32

Задачи к §4. 34

§5. Структурированные типы данных. 35

5.1. Массивы. 35

Задачи к п. 5.1. 37

5.2. Файлы. 38

Задачи к п. 5.2. 40

Задачи на повторение. 41